The production <strong>of</strong> this resource was made possible through a grant from RESOLVE, Inc. on<br />

behalf <strong>of</strong> the Citizens’ Monitoring and Technical Assessment Fund (CMTA). The Fund was<br />

created as part <strong>of</strong> a 1998 court settlement between the U.S. Department <strong>of</strong> Energy and 39<br />

nonpr<strong>of</strong>it peace and environmental groups around the country. The Fund provided financial<br />

support to organizations, such as ours, to conduct technical and scientific reviews and analyses<br />

<strong>of</strong> environmental management activities at DOE sites and to disseminate those reviews and<br />

analyses.<br />
